Emergency Operations Plan

South Carolina Department of Public Health
Abstract
This plan establishes standards and procedures for DPH (Department of Public Health) and assigns responsibilities for delivering emergency health services to the citizens and visitors of South Carolina in the event of either man-made or natural disasters, or other threats to public health and wellbeing. This agency-wide operations plan provides for the coordination and use of all DPH personnel and resources, before, during and following emergencies. This plan supplements but does not replace the SCEOP (State Emergency Operations Plan).
